Bright Capital is a multi-stage venture capital and growth equity firm founded in December 2010 and based in Moscow, Russia. The firm manages over $225 million in assets under management (AUM) and focuses on investing in high-potential young companies across various sectors, including Cleantech, Biotech, IT, and cryptocurrency. Bright Capital has built a diverse portfolio of 35 companies since its inception, demonstrating its commitment to supporting innovative startups.
The firm actively engages with management teams to help build successful businesses, particularly in the CIS and Eastern Europe. Bright Capital's global investment strategy emphasizes geographic dispersion, allowing it to tap into emerging markets and foster growth in various regions.
Bright Capital invests across multiple stages, including pre-seed, seed, seed-plus, Series A, Series B, Series C, and growth equity. The firm targets high-potential sectors such as Cleantech, Biotech, IT, and cryptocurrency, with a particular interest in renewable energy, energy efficiency, advanced materials, and green chemistry. Bright Capital aims to build a well-balanced portfolio that reflects its commitment to geographic dispersion across North America, Europe, and CIS countries.

Boris Ryabov: Managing Partner with extensive experience in venture capital and private equity. He has a strong background in technology investments and has led numerous successful deals.
Mikhail Chuchkevich: Managing Partner who specializes in biotech and IT sectors. He has a proven track record of identifying high-potential startups and guiding them to success.
Mark Austin: Venture Partner with expertise in growth equity investments. He has a history of working with early-stage companies to help them scale.
Anzhelika Rogacheva: Associate Partner and CFO, responsible for financial management and operational support for portfolio companies.
Sergey Dzhurinsky: CEO of Bright Capital Management LLC (Russia), with a focus on expanding the firm's presence in the CIS region.
Stepan Kolyukaev: Investment Manager who evaluates potential investments and supports portfolio companies in their growth strategies.
Vadim Tarasov: Venture Partner with a background in technology and telecommunications investments.
Ilya Pavlov: Venture Partner who brings expertise in IT and digital transformation to the firm.
Founders interested in pitching to Bright Capital should submit their business plans via email to businessplan@bright-capital.com. It is advisable to include a comprehensive pitch deck that outlines the business model, market opportunity, and financial projections. Response times may vary, but founders can expect to hear back within a few weeks.
